> Even human society can only be analogized to an organism. It isn't one either.

Why not?

An organism can reasonably be defined as the minimal subset of a gene's phenotype that is actually capable of reproducing. On that view, an ant (for example) is not an organism, an ant colony is the organism. This neatly solves the puzzle of how it is possible for evolution to produce ants, since the vast majority of individual ants are sterile.

On that view, the minimal possible organism for a sexually-reproducig species is a mating pair. But a single pair of humans would not survive in the wild. At a minimum it takes a village (as they say). So a human village can reasonably be taken to be an organism, just as an ant colony can. But a village can't produce a technological society. At best, a village can subsist. So why is it unreasonable to consider (say) a city-state as an evolutionary advance on the village, and hence an organism in its own right even thought it isn't minimal? And so on through the Roman empire, the British empire, and the modern nation-state and multinational corporation, all of which are no less examples of the human genome's phenotype than the human body itself.

Isolated families surviving does happen indeed. A good example is the Lykov family who were completely isolated for over 40 years. [1][2] However they brought with them tools made by others before starting their isolated life, like steel axes. They also imported education & language. I haven't heard of any isolated family success stories that start without any external help.
